
Yeh Buah is a lush, jungle-fed waterfall tucked in Bali’s Jembrana countryside. Photographers come for the misty falls, mossy rocks, and layered vegetation—great for waterfall motion, rainforest textures, and serene wide shots away from the island’s busiest hubs. Access is via rural roads; expect uneven paths and limited parking by local conditions (arrive early).
